Southern States University International Student Insurance

Southern States University (SSU) is a private, for-profit university based in San Diego, California, and established in 1983. It’s a specialized school offering just six degrees: bachelor of business administration, master of business administration, master of science in information technology, undergraduate certificate in marketing, graduate certificate in business administration, and a graduate certificate in information technology. It operates three campuses in Irvine, California; San Diego, California; and Las Vegas, Nevada. The university is owned by Tepper Technologies, Inc., which purchased it in 2005.

Students who complete one of the nine-month certificate programs are eligible to apply for one year of Optional Practical Training (OPT). Likewise, students who complete the master of science in information technology program qualify for a STEM extension of OPT and can apply for a two-year extension of OPT after their first year.

Accreditation

SSU has been accredited by the Accrediting Council for Independent Colleges and Schools. In December 2017, it achieved eligibility status for regional accreditation from the Western Senior College and University Commission. It has also maintained “Institutional Approval” status from the California Bureau of Private Postsecondary Education. Similarly, the U.S. Department of Education has approved federally funded financial aid for SSU students.
